一面:
共45min
- 自我介绍;(针对自我介绍详细问了本科、研究生的情况)
- 介绍实习期间做的内容?
- 介绍下自己所参与的项目?项目的架构、使用到的技术框架?有没有实际落地应用
- 为什要用springboot?启动流程(原理)?(不会)
- 熟悉哪种数据库?(答了MYSQL)说说索引的类型?为什么要用索引?什么时候不适合建索引?
- 了解微服务吗?(不了解)
- 详细讲一下实习内容?遇到哪些问题(困难)?怎么解决的?
- 实习后的感受,跟预想的有什么差别?(开会太多!)未来的职业规划?
- 意向工作地点是哪里?
总结:主要在问实习经历,同时穿插少量的八股。建议对自己的实习内容及时做总结。(楼主因为当时在准备实习答辩,所以这块答的还算流畅)
第二天下午约了二面
二面:
共30min
- 针对项目,问了分布式session的问题?知不知道怎么通过微服务怎么解决这个问题?(不知道)
- 针对项目,什么场景使用kafka?为什么使用kafka?(而不是其它的消息队列,不会)kafka原理?(不会)
- quartz原理?(不会)
- 分布式锁?(答得不好)(到这心已经凉了,但面试官人不错,说没关系因为是校招,目的不是把你问倒)
- 说说你对哪块内容有深入的理解吧?或者说你遇到了哪些困难,怎么解决的?(感受到了面试官的无奈)(抓住救命稻草,甩出之前用烂的东西:就是遇到了什么问题,怎么解决的,以及自己的总结。感觉面试官还是比较认可的)
- 反问了业务相关
总结:全程在问项目中的技术框架的原理,比较注重深度。千万别学楼主,原理一个都不会。感谢面试官高抬贵手!
隔一天约了HR面
HR面
20 min
1. 面试官先自我介绍(好评!)
2. 说一下为什么要选择JAVA开发
3. 实习的感受
4. 问意向地
5. 未来的职业发展(HR面必问!)
6. 反问:① 部门相关(部门已经定了,但是可选意向地),② 多久出结果(大概一周后,需要综合三场面试情况排个序)
总结:太难了,发觉HR面试完才是个开始,开启泡池子之旅,感觉大概率没戏了
#面经##科大讯飞##秋招##java#